RHSA-2020:4332: Important: kpatch-patch security update

First published: Mon Oct 26 2020(Updated: )

This is a kernel live patch module which is automatically loaded by the RPM post-install script to modify the code of a running kernel.<br>Security Fix(es):<br><li> kernel: metadata validator in XFS may cause an inode with a valid, user-creatable extended attribute to be flagged as corrupt (CVE-2020-14385)</li> <li> kernel: memory corruption in net/packet/af_packet.c leads to elevation of privilege (CVE-2020-14386)</li> For more details about the security issue(s), including the impact, a CVSS score, acknowledgments, and other related information, refer to the CVE page(s) listed in the References section.
